A program initiated by F. Klein in an 1872 lecture to describe geometric structures in terms of their automorphism groups.
A catastrophe which can occur for one control factor and one behavior axis. It is the universal unfolding of the singularity f(x)=x^3 and has the equation F(x,u)=x^3+ux.
